What is a hybrid laser machine?
Essentially, a hybrid laser is a fiber and YVO4 laser oscillation methods combined into one product. Oscillator: The master device that has an optical resonator in order to circulate and amplify the light into a laser beam.
Which technology is used in laser?
A laser is a device that emits a beam of coherent light through an optical amplification process. There are many types of lasers including gas lasers, fiber lasers, solid state lasers, dye lasers, diode lasers and excimer lasers.
Where can we use laser technology?
The incredible uses of laser technology include: barcode scanners, laser printers, optical disk drives, cutting and welding materials, semiconducting chip manufacturing, law enforcement devices, and free-space optical communication.
What is Halo laser used for?
The HALO™ Laser uses a combination of ablative and non-ablative wavelengths to repair the visible signs of aging. Use HALO Laser for wrinkles and fine lines, sun damage, discoloration, enlarged pores, poor texture and uneven skin tone. It’s particularly effective as it allows precise, controlled and safe treatments.

How much does halo cost?
Halo is more expensive than a chemical peel or traditional fractional laser. On average, Halo costs about $1,500. Other peels and lasers are typically in the $100-$500 range per treatment. That said, it can take a chemical peel or fractional laser 3-4 treatments to achieve the results of a single Halo procedure.

What is a hybrid laser?
Essentially, a hybrid laser is a fiber and YVO4 laser oscillation methods combined into one product. Hybrid lasers, at their core, are diode-pumped solid state YVO4 vanadate lasers, with some modification.
What is the Halo hybrid fractional laser?
The HALO hybrid fractional laser combines ablative and non-ablative wavelengths delivered to the same microscopic treatment zone to maximize clinical results and minimize downtimes. HALO is safe and effective, while providing an enhanced patient experience.
